.idea文件夹是存储IntelliJ IDEA项目的配置信息,主要内容有IntelliJ IDEA项目本身的一些编译配置、文件编码信息、jar包的数据源和相关的插件配置信息。
- src文件夹
是用来存放源代码的目录,通常包含Java类、接口和枚举等文件。src是source code(源代码)的缩写。
然而,为了更好地组织代码和资源文件,通常将src目录下的文件夹进一步划分为main和test两个子目录:
- main:
main目录包含了项目的主要源代码和资源文件,以及与应用程序直接相关的所有文件。例如,Java类、配置文件、图像、声音和其他资源文件都可以被放置在main目录下。这些文件对于应用程序的运行是必需的。 - test:
test目录主要用于存放测试代码和测试资源。测试代码和测试资源通常与应用程序的源代码和资源文件分开存放,以避免混淆。测试代码和资源文件不会被编译进最终的应用程序中,它们仅用于测试和调试。 - resources:
resources目录专门用于存储应用程序所需的配置文件和其他资源文件。这些资源文件可能是文本文件、图片、音频、视频或其他格式。与main目录不同,resources目录中的文件不是源代码文件,而是应用程序运行时所需的配置和资源文件。